Text

(1)There is hereby created in the military division an Idaho public safety communications commission (hereinafter referred to as "the commission") with the purposes identified in section 31-4801 (2)(d), Idaho Code.
(2)Notwithstanding any other provision of law to the contrary, the commission shall, upon being constituted, exercise its powers and duties in accordance with the provisions of this section relative to consolidated emergency communications and interoperable public safety communications and data systems in this state established by enactment of the legislature or by private act.
(3)All members of the commission will be appointed by the governor and will serve at the pleasure of the governor.

Legislative History

[31-4815, added 2004, ch. 325, sec. 2, p. 974; am. 2007, ch. 292, sec. 1, p. 828; am. 2016, ch. 127, sec. 5, p. 369; am. 2022, ch. 111, sec. 19, p. 379.]
